Inflation Expectations
Definition: This
indicator is compiled from a survey that asks English consumers
to measure their expectations for the rate of inflation over
the coming year. This survey is conducted by the
Bank of England (BOE) and GFK (a German market research company).
Additional
Info: Some insight can be gained from
consumer expectations as it may provide clues to their borrowing
and purchasing habits over the coming months. If consumers expect
higher rates of inflation then they may be less likely to make
big purchases, such as property, because of the increase in interest
rates that can accompany inflation.
